  • On March 8, 2023, EU decided to ban sale of new cars other than non-emission cars that do not emit CO2 from 2035 onwards but will allow sale of new cars that use synthetic fuel as an exception.
  • On August 16, 2022, US Inflation Reduction Act (IRA) was enacted, providing subsidies of up to $7,500 to EV buyers. Automakers and battery manufacturers are increasingly announcing plans to establish production facilities in United States to meet requirements for tax credits.
    Main battery factory construction plans: GM + Samsung SDI / Hyundai Motor + LG Energy Solution / Panasonic Energy / VW / Honda + LG Energy Solution / Ford / Toyota
  •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) announces policy to replace 500,000 school buses in United States with latest electric buses, and work is underway to replace them. (Period: 2022-2026, Budget: $5B)
  • On June 6, 2023, government decided to revise the basic hydrogen strategy at meeting of relevant ministers and announced investment plan of 15 trillion yen in public and private sectors over the next 15 years. Challenges and countermeasures to new power sources

Construction and mining equipment operate under harsh vibration, dust, and harsh temperature conditions, etc.

Research and development related hydrogen

Concept machine of medium-sized hydraulic excavator equipped hydrogen fuel cell

Komatsu started proof-of-concept (PoC) in May 2023 on concept machine for medium-sized hydraulic excavator equipped key components

developed in-houseand fuel cell, with aim of mass producing medium- to large-sized construction machineries equipped with fuel cell in the near future.

Means of products towards carbon neutrality "Tank to Wheel"

  • Promote usage of proprietary technology as a "bridge technology" to carbon neutrality.
  • Efforts will also be made to utilize "carbon neutral fuel" such as biodiesel and HVO.
